bREADER Cloud Account Sign-In Method Change

In order to enhance KinoDen's security, when signing in with your email address, we are replacing password entry with email link authentication.

[Before the change]

Enter your email address and password on the sign-in screen and sign in

[After the change]

Enter your email address on the sign-in screen→press "Send Email" and click the link in the email you receive to sign in

* The bREADER Cloud app will follow the same procedure when signing in with your email address.

Date of change

Monday, July 29, 2024, after 21:00 (as soon as the above maintenance is completed)

【eBook】Maruzen eBook Library User's Guide and Notes

 On 2024-04-18 (4704 reads)

Please read the following User's Guide and Notes before using the Maruzen eBook Library.

*Violation of the terms of use may result in restrictions on the use of the entire Kyoto University.

■User's Guide & Notes■

The following actions are prohibited.

  • Downloading more than the maximum number of pages displayed on the "Print/Save" screen.
  • Downloading more than the maximum number of pages in a single title by multiple persons jointly.
  • Using downloaded files for purposes other than the downloader's own research or study.
  • Sharing downloaded files within a laboratory, company, seminar, group, etc., or transferring, distributing, or redistributing them to a third party.
  • Reproducing or modifying the file in other media without the permission of the copyright holder.

[YITP Library] [eBooks] Trial reading of 1,300 foreign books [Springer (Physics and Astronomy) Access and Select] Contract renewal (Sept.1,2023-Dec.31,2024)

 On 2023-09-04 (1342 reads)

Yukawa Institute for Theoretical Physics has been offering a trial reading service of Springer eBook Collectoins "Physics and Astronomy" since September 2022.
We have renewed the contract until the end of December 2024, and hope you will continue to use the service.
During the trial period, you will be able to try out about 1,300 eBooks on physics and astronomy for the latest four years.

After the trial period, a certain number of titles will be purchased by Yukawa Institute for Theoretical Physics.

Trial reading period and trial reading target

Sept.14,2022 - Aug.31,2023 / Publications from 2019 to 2022  (trial reading period ends)

Sept.1,2023-Dec.31,2023 / Publication from 2020 to 2023 (trial reading period ends)

Jan.1,2024-Dec.31,2024 / Publication from 2021 to 2024   [Current]

How to use

1. Setting up the authentication system
If you have not yet set up the authentication system for e-journals and databases (bookmarklet [EJDB]), please follow the instructions below.
How to use e-resources

2. Access the following URL
https://link.springer.com/search?package=43715&facet-end-year=2024&facet-start-year=2021

3. Display the detail screen
If necessary, search using the search window at the top.
In addition to keyword search, you can also narrow down your search by title, author, etc.
Click on the title of a book, chapter, etc. to display the detail screen.

4. [Important] Click the bookmarklet on the detail screen.
Click the bookmarklet [EJDB] on the detail screen displayed in step 3, and the buttons [Download book PDF]  [Download book EPUB] will appear to make the full text available.
